THE Ginny Brown Band will be performing on Dusty's nights at the Holmer Green Sports Association Music Club on Wednesday, February 20.

Ginny Brown started her professional career at the tender age of 15 appearing on television many times, including her own In Concert show on BBC2. She has played at the prestigious Grand 'Ole Opry in Nashville, and has headlined many festivals across Europe.

Ginny's band are equally famous within the industry. Richard 'Hud' Hudson on drums was part of the legendary Strawbs and Hudson Ford, Simon Bishop on lead guitar is one of the busiest gigging musicians and Paul Kirbyon on bass has worked alongside legends including Chuck Berry and Lonnie Donegan.

The Ginny Brown Band has a reputation for being one of the tightest Country musical units on the circuit.
